In Yunnan, there is a thousand-year-old village, located in Jingmai Village Committee, Huimin Hani Township, Lancang Lahu Autonomous County, surrounded by mountains, adjacent to the water, primitive and simple, just like a paradise. This is Nuogan Ancient Village, also called Nuogang Ancient Village, which means 'the place where deer drink water';
Nuogan Ancient Village is a natural village dominated by the Dai people. It is said to still be in a matriarchal society, where women have the highest status, do not have to marry out, and 'marry' men. If they don't like it, they can also divorce. People make a living by tea, planting thousand-year-old ancient tea forests, making fragrant Pu'er tea, the aroma of tea is floating, making people feel relaxed and happy.

The world's first World Cultural Heritage with a tea culture theme: Jingmai Mountain Ancient Tea Forest
On September 17, 2023, the freshly minted World Heritage: Pu'er Jingmai Mountain Ancient Tea Forest Cultural Landscape.
The largest contiguous area (28,000 acres),
The most complete preservation (over 3.2 million plants),
The oldest (time span nearly 2000 years) artificially cultivated ancient tea garden, was included in the 'World Heritage List', becoming the world's first World Cultural Heritage with a tea culture theme.

What is Jingmai Mountain applying for as a World Cultural Heritage site?
When you come to Jingmai Mountain, you pass through the ancient tea forest, visit Nuogan Village, see the sea of clouds in Mangbai Village, photograph the sunset in Wengji Village, drink ancient tree tea, taste tea tree leaf fried eggs, how to integrate these fragmented experiences, this question found the answer in the Jingmai Mountain Ancient Tea Forest Cultural Landscape Heritage Exhibition in Huimin Town.
The Jingmai Mountain Ancient Tea Forest Cultural Landscape is a system that includes nine villages, five ancient tea forests, and three separate protective forests. With tea forests, forests, and villages as the core, it wisely distributes production, ecology, and living land. The nine villages include: Jingmai Dazhai, Mengben, Manggeng, Nuogan Laozhai Manggeng of the Dai people, Mangjing Shangzhai, Mangjing Xiazhai, Manghong, Wengji, Wengwa of the Bulang people.
The exhibition includes tea tree domestication, heritage elements, tea making, tea trade, tea and faith, etc. The exhibition methods are quite diverse, for example, it also presents the biodiversity of Jingmai Mountain through the paintings donated by Mr. Zeng Xiaolian (a famous Chinese botanical painter), displays the life and festival scenes of Jingmai Mountain villages through photographs, and introduces the life of the indigenous people through daily necessities and house models.

Wengji Buddhist Temple is on the right side of the intersection of Wengji Ancient Village, the entrance is not conspicuous, a bit easy to be missed.
On the west side of the temple there is an ancient cypress tree with a tree age of 2580 years. The tree diameter is 11m, the breast diameter is 3.5m, the tree height is more than 20 meters, it is said that a long time ago there was a demon dragon doing evil on the back mountain, to relieve the suffering of the villagers, a Buddha came to the village to meditate and chant sutras to reform the evil dragon, over time, the evil dragon was moved and transformed into a cypress tree, the villagers call it the ancient cypress listening to the sutras.
In addition, on the right hand side of the temple entrance, there are steps up to the viewing platform to see the panoramic view of the village.

Lao Dabao has very prominent national folk music. As a whole, Lao Dabao traditional music can be divided into two parts. The first category is traditional, with narrative songs, folk songs, love songs, children's songs, custom songs and so on. Most people who master this type of music are over 50 years old. The 65-year-old Li Za Ge not only has a very good performance in the reed dance, but is also known as the "Eight Eight" (Dancing Prince) by the Zhai people. Moreover, the mastery of traditional music is more comprehensive, and the Lashi celebrity epic "Mumpamipa" can be completely sung.

When you walk into the old Dabao Village, you can always hear the beautiful reed sound from the ancient dry-style bar-shaped building and the accompaniment of the accompaniment.
Ladha's Lahu dance has a wide range of traditions and masses, and everyone can sing and dance. Each family can have more than 2 singing and dancing performances. The formation of such a pattern is mainly based on the perennial teachings of the parents and the love of the traditional culture and art of the Lahu people. The young people are always fascinated and studied carefully, and have been passed down from generation to generation.
In Lao Da Bao, it is a man who will blow the reeds and dance the reeds. It is a woman who will dance and dance. There are nearly 100 routines for the reed dance and the dance.

A one-day City walk in Lancang, Yunnan
After the successful application for World Heritage of Jingmai Mountain, Lancang, a small Lahu town on the southwestern frontier, has gradually come into people's view. Although it is the second largest county in the country, the county seat is not large and can be visited in one day. Here is a one-day tour to share with everyone.
1️⃣ Earthquake Monument
On November 6, 1988, Lancang County experienced a '7.6 magnitude' earthquake. The current post-disaster reconstructed county town records the situation of emergency rescue and disaster relief, and also reminds future generations of history.
2️⃣ National Unity Progress Square
Locals call it 'Lahu Square.' The square is large, with a giant gourd standing in the center. During major festivals such as the Spring Festival and Gourd Festival, Lahu people dress up and dance with songs. On ordinary days, it is a place for residents to dance, walk their children, snack on street food, and stroll for leisure and entertainment.
3️⃣ Museum, Science and History Museum
Located right at the square, flanking the main entrance, the museum displays many gourds because the ancestors of the Lahu people came out of a gourd, so they worship gourds. There are also exhibits related to daily life.
Free opening hours
Monday to Friday
Morning 8:00-11:30 (stop entering at 11:00)
Afternoon 14:30-17:30 (stop entering at 17:00)
Weekends and public holidays: 9:00 -17:00 (stop entering at 16:30)
4️⃣ Lahu Style Park
Reservoir Park, with a small island in the middle of the lake. The island has places for drinking tea and eating, a good spot for a family outing.
5️⃣ Lahu New Street
Here you can find restaurants, coffee shops, nightclubs, and a night market every evening. There is a big market gathering from Saturday night to Sunday, with lots of mountain goods and fresh items. No one can leave empty-handed, and there are also musical fountains on weekends.

Gourd Square
Gourd Square is located in the southern part of Lancang Lahu Autonomous County, Pu'er City, Yunnan Province, on the north side of the ring road. It is a comprehensive square that integrates ethnic culture display, tourism, commerce, leisure and entertainment, and is an important place for large-scale festival activities and cultural displays. Lancang is the only Lahu Autonomous County in the country, gathering one-third of the world's Lahu population and half of China's Lahu population, and it is named after the Lancang River to the east. The Lahu people regard the gourd as the incarnation of their ancestors and use the gourd as a symbol of the totem. The Lahu people believe that they came out of the gourd and pursued the spiritual pursuit of the sun and the beautiful wish of auspicious happiness. The enduring 'Lusheng Love Song' is sung from here. So here has become the hometown of gourds, as if stepping into the world of Calabash Brothers. In Lancang, gourd signs and patterns can be seen everywhere, with its unique ethnic style and culture. Mupa Mipa is a long epic creation myth sung by the Lahu 'Pokokok', mainly circulated in Lancang Lahu Autonomous County, Pu'er City, Yunnan Province. It is the most widely circulated long epic myth among the Lahu people and the most important work in Lahu folk literature. On May 20, 2006, Mupa Mipa was approved by the State Council to be included in the first batch of national intangible cultural heritage list.
